M'Baye Niang has admitted that his first season at Milan has gone 'beyond expectations'.

The French youngster joined the Rossoneri from Caen last summer, making 14 League appearances for Massimiliano Allegri's team this term.

And the 18-year-old has conceded that he did not expect to play so often, whilst also commenting on which players have impressed during his debut campaign.

“It has gone beyond all my expectations,” he told Forza Milan. “I'm still young. I thought I would acclimatise and try to understand calcio.

“Instead the Coach has given me confidence immediately. I am very happy about that.

“El Shaarawy has impressed me so much. The same goes for Boateng and Balotelli.”
